メーラは普段muttを使っているのですが,UTF-8にすると表示が微妙に変な気がします.
そこで,http://www.emaillab.org/mutt/ から以下のパッチを取得し,/usr/pkgsrc/mutt-devel にあててみました.
sanitize_ja_char patch
delete_prefix patch
create_rfc2047_params patch
wcwidth (Japanese mutt) patch
ちなみに,PKG_OPTIONSは,こんな感じにして build してみました.
PKG_OPTIONS= ssl smime curses sasl mutt-smtp mutt-hcache
そして,.muttrc に以下を加えてみました.
set assumed_charset="iso-2022-jp:euc-jp:shift_jis:utf-8"
set sanitize_ja_chars=yes
set rfc2047_parameters=yes
set cjk_width=yes
ちゃんと表示できる様になった様です.ただ,set strict_mime=no というのが mutt-1.5.20 のパッチには含まれていない様で,有効にできませんでした.他にもパッチがあるのかな?
さて,いろいろやり足りないこともありますが,とりあえず,今後の事も考えて,http://www.emaillab.org/mutt/ のパッチも含めて pkgsrc にしておきました.ふぅ.
そこで,http://www.emaillab.org/mutt/ から以下のパッチを取得し,/usr/pkgsrc/mutt-devel にあててみました.
sanitize_ja_char patch
delete_prefix patch
create_rfc2047_params patch
wcwidth (Japanese mutt) patch
ちなみに,PKG_OPTIONSは,こんな感じにして build してみました.
PKG_OPTIONS= ssl smime curses sasl mutt-smtp mutt-hcache
そして,.muttrc に以下を加えてみました.
set assumed_charset="iso-2022-jp:euc-jp:shift_jis:utf-8"
set sanitize_ja_chars=yes
set rfc2047_parameters=yes
set cjk_width=yes
ちゃんと表示できる様になった様です.ただ,set strict_mime=no というのが mutt-1.5.20 のパッチには含まれていない様で,有効にできませんでした.他にもパッチがあるのかな?
さて,いろいろやり足りないこともありますが,とりあえず,今後の事も考えて,http://www.emaillab.org/mutt/ のパッチも含めて pkgsrc にしておきました.ふぅ.










